THRIFTY PROMOTION GIVES DIRECTIONS TO DRIVERS
By Adnews Staff
Thrifty Car Rental customers in Canada will no longer have to stop and ask for directions. In a month long promotion going on in all 140 locations across Canada, including its airport locations, when customers rent for two days or longer, they will receive one free Rand McNally TripMaker CD-ROM. The offer, valid on standard or corporate rates through the month of March, is being promoted to business travellers using print ads and television commercials created by Octagon Communications of Toronto. The TripMaker provides users with detailed information on the best route to take given the traveller's origin and destination anywhere in the U.S., Canada and Mexico. It provides the user with street names and "turn right"/"turn left" directions and will even suggest sites to see along the way. Thrifty Car Rental is a subsidiary of Dollar Thrifty Automotive Group Inc. and is based in Tulsa, Oklahoma.
